Factors Associated with the Effect of Conservative Treatment in Surgically Indicated Single-Level Lumbar Spinal Stenosis Patient

Abstract
Study Design: Retrospective study of date collected prospectively.

Objectives: To report analytic results about association factors related to effect of conservative treatment in surgically indicated single level lumbar spinal stenosis patient.

Summary of Literature Review: There have been various reports about clinical outcomes and relative factors after surgical treatment of spinal stenosis. However, there are few reports about factors related to effect of conservative treatment in surgically indicated lumbar spinal stenosis patient.

Materials and Methods: We based on 40 patients who had visited our hospital from May 2010 to April 2016 who were
traceable for at least three years. We analysed 20 patients who improved symptom and who didn¡¯t improved symptom then investigated association factors related to effect of conservative treatment. Clinical assessment was conducted using questionnaire and spinal canal¡¯s area and muscle amount were measured in the MRI.

Results: Average of the spinal canal of not-improved group is 91.29(¡¾34.26) mm2, improved group is 130.70 (¡¾32.18) mm2 and impoved group is wider (p=0.001). Muscle mass of improved group is 91.47(¡¾9.43) cm2, not-improved group is 79.26 (¡¾14.35) cm2, and improved group is wider (p=0.003). Repetitive strain and traffic accident were related in not-improved group (p=0.028). However, practiced stretching continuously were related to symptom improvement (p=0.022).

Conclusions: Association factors related to effect of conservative treatment are cases of wide spinal canal, wide muscle
amount, repetitive sprain, traffic accident and stretching. A small muscle amount can be considered as a key factor related to surgical conversion.
